Cutts, Mike – Adult Education (London), 1975
The article describes the origins and development of the Allfarthing Workshop, London, which is one example of a shared learning experience, where the participants have been freed from the traditional roles of teacher as leader imposing his choice of knowledge and skill and the student as the unquestioning consumer. (Author/MW)

Mei, Dolores M.; And Others – 1988
The 1987 Summer Leadership Program was a new initiative of the Division of High Schools for all incoming high school students and their parents. In essence, the program served as an orientation to high school. Most schools organized 12 hours of activities, spread over a period of 2 to 4 days.
